This retrospective cohort study evaluated the performance of non-invasive risk scores for predicting de novo hepatocellular carcinoma in adults with hepatitis C virus-related compensated advanced chronic liver disease who achieved sustained virological response after sofosbuvir-based direct-acting antiviral therapy. Patients treated at Siriraj Hospital between 2013 and 2023 were included if they had compensated advanced chronic liver disease and documented SVR12. The study compared FIB-4, APRI, ALBI, and aMAP scores calculated at SVR12 for prediction of hepatocellular carcinoma during long-term follow-up. The primary aim was to identify a very-low-risk subgroup in whom hepatocellular carcinoma surveillance might potentially be de-escalated.

This was a single-center retrospective cohort study conducted at Siriraj Hospital, Thailand. Consecutive adult patients with chronic hepatitis C virus infection and compensated advanced chronic liver disease who initiated interferon-free sofosbuvir-based direct-acting antiviral therapy between 2013 and 2023 and achieved sustained virological response at 12 weeks after treatment completion were included. Compensated advanced chronic liver disease was defined according to Baveno VII criteria, including histologic F3/F4 fibrosis, vibration-controlled transient elastography greater than 10 kPa, or clinical evidence of portal hypertension.
Baseline demographic, clinical, laboratory, and transient elastography data were collected from electronic medical records. The FIB-4, APRI, ALBI, and aMAP scores were calculated using laboratory values at SVR12. Patients with known or suspected hepatocellular carcinoma before direct-acting antiviral therapy, failure to achieve SVR12, or incomplete medical records precluding outcome assessment were excluded.
The primary outcome was de novo hepatocellular carcinoma during follow-up. Predictive performance of the non-invasive scores was assessed using time-to-event analysis, Kaplan-Meier methods, Cox proportional hazards regression, and time-dependent receiver operating characteristic curves at 1, 3, 5, and 8 years.
